Abstract

The utility model relates to a direction control wrench tool for an improved ratchet wheel direction control structure. A dialling button structure of a ratchet wheel direction control structure comprises a wrench main body, a ratchet wheel, a braking block, and a dialling button structure, wherein, one side of the wrench main body is provided with a wrenching head, and the other side is provided with a handle part. The wrenching head is provided with a containing chamber, and the side edge of the containing chamber is provided with a braking groove. The ratchet wheel and the braking block, which are mutually engaged, are arranged inside the containing chamber and the braking groove. The braking groove is provided with a direction control penetrating hole which is provided with the dialling button structure. The ratchet wheel is fixed inside the containing chamber of the wrench main body by one fixed piece. The ratchet wheel has an inner periphery surface and an outer periphery surface. The inner periphery surface is provided with driving holes, and the outer periphery surface is provided with ratchets. The driving holes and the ratchets are pushed and braked by braking teeth of the braking block. The dialling button structure comprises a dialling button switch. A pushing and braking piece which is sheathed with the dialling button switch is arranged to push and brake the braking block. The dialling button switch is provided with a wrenching part. The wrenching part is attached to a shoulder part between a wrench head and the handle part. The wrenching part is arranged on the shoulder part between the wrench head and the handle part, and the wrenching part is attached to the shoulder part in an optimum mode. The situation that the utility model can not be effectively wrenched because of blockage or formed hard block can not occur under dust environment. The utility model is suitable for practicality.

The push-button structure of the current general existing ratchet direction control structure of commonly using, comparatively typically as the novel patent announcement in Taiwan No. 488343 " a kind of ratchet tool of assembly easy to operate and easy " (see annex for details and be No. the 488343rd, the novel patent announcement in Taiwan, application case number be 90207990 bulletin text), see also shown in Figure 1, it is the exploded perspective view of above-mentioned patent, by this patent as can be known, its structure mainly comprises the body of recouping losses (10A) (figure number please refer to shown in the annex), a spine move part (20A) and reversing switch members such as (50A);
Yet, because general workplace of using spanner, major part all is comparatively greasy and dirty and messy place, more having therebetween is the occasion that blown sand and dust fly upward everywhere, please cooperate consult shown in Figure 2, it is the combining structure profile of above-mentioned patent, from figure, can find, all controls all are provided with a reversing switch (50A) to spanner, and most spanner all can be in the head region thickening of spanner, and between itself and shank, can form a shoulder, its purpose nothing more than being because the head of spanner is the most important position of pulling, the torsion when therefore must thickening pulling with increase, but reversing switch (50A) also mostly must be located on the head of the thicker spanner of thickness, but use the convenience of control to switch in order to increase the user, it all can be provided with clicking section (51A) on reversing switch (50A).
The push-button structure of above-mentioned ratchet direction control structure, though can provide user one to use effect preferably, really has progressive, but when using, reality but finds also to have in its structure some deficiencies, the push-button structure that causes this ratchet direction control structure is in practical application, fail to reach best result of use, and its shortcoming can be summarized as follows:
Because this clicking section (51A) protrudes from Wrench head and is positioned on the shank, because the difference in height between this Wrench head and shank only has distance slightly, add it is again under the greasy environment and under the flying upward of dust, form the block of sclerosis through the clearance portion of regular meeting between Wrench head and shank, even in the containing hole between infiltration reversing switch (50A) and Wrench head, therefore be very easy to cause and block and form and pull difficultly, and may cause whole control all can't use to spanner;
Moreover, again because the clicking section (51A) of this reversing switch (50A) is to protrude from Wrench head and be positioned on the shank, when the user then can be easy to cause incised wound user's thumb in use, therefore have unsafe hidden danger, and necessity of being improved is arranged;
In addition, when improving structure, also to consider the convenience and the stability of structure of the use of user when pulling reversing switch (50A).

See also Fig. 3, Fig. 4, shown in Figure 5, the utility model is to improve the control of ratchet direction control structure to Wrench about a kind of, the push-button structure of ratchet direction control structure wherein, it mainly comprises a wrench body (20), ratchet-gear wheel (30), brake block (40) and a push-button structure (50), wherein:
This wrench body (20), the formation of one side is provided with one and pulls head (21), opposite side then forms and is provided with a shank (22), and between formation is provided with a shoulder (23), and be provided with an accommodation chamber (24) on the head (21) pulling, side of this accommodation chamber (24) and formation are provided with a brake groove (25), and between this brake groove (25) and the accommodation chamber (24) the connectivity structure state that forms are set; Moreover, be to be equipped with ratchet-gear wheel (30) and brake block (40) respectively in accommodation chamber (24) and the brake groove (25), and this ratchet-gear wheel (30) and brake block (40) both for being the joggled structure state, and this brake groove (25) and upwards offer a control to perforation (26) and not through the bottom of wrench body (20) pulling head (21), and this control is to be equipped with push-button structure (50) in (26) to perforation, and utilize be provided with in addition a fixture (27) fixedly ratchet-gear wheel (30) in the accommodation chamber (24) of wrench body (20);
This ratchet-gear wheel (30), have inner peripheral surface and outer peripheral face, and side face (31) formation within it is provided with drive hole (32), and can be used for the workpiece that closing is desired to pull, then form the ratchet (34) that is provided with more than 60 teeth at its outer peripheral face (33), this ratchet (34) also is stopper tooth (41) structure of pulling of pushing up that is placed the brake block (40) in the storage tank (25);
This push-button structure (50), comprise a toggle switch (51), this toggle switch (51) is for installing in control in perforation (26), and utilize and to be provided with a cover and to insert the top of toggle switch (51) and pull part (52) and can push up the brake block of pulling (40), and the stopper tooth (41) of formation and then ejection brake block (40) can mesh the structure of the ratchet (34) of ratchet-gear wheel (30), and go up formation at toggle switch (51) and be provided with a pulling part (53), and making this pulling part (53) be set to conform on the shoulder (23) between Wrench head (21) and shank (22) as far as possible, its optimum structure state is shown in shown in Figure 5; Said structure is combined and constitute overall structure of the present utility model.
Now with the explanation of package assembly of the present utility model and user mode as after.The utility model is when combination, can be earlier with toggle switch (51) sheathed go into to control in perforation (26), and pull part (52) to toggle switch (51) by installing the top in the brake groove (25) again, be inserted in brake block (40) and ratchet-gear wheel (30) more respectively in regular turn, and make the ratchet (34) of ratchet-gear wheel (30) outer peripheral face pushed up by the stopper tooth (41) of brake block (40) to pull;
The pulling part (53) that utilizes toggle switch (51) again is that the shoulder (23) that is positioned between Wrench head (21) and shank (22) is set, and can keep best fit-state with this shoulder (23), and needn't worry to occur in the obstruction that is caused under the dust environment or form lump, make the phenomenon that toggle switch (51) can't effectively be pulled, and owing to be subjected to stopping of pulling part (53), make oil stain or dirt piece can't enter in the toggle switch (51), do not block control to perforation problems such as (26) so more do not have, do not have the problem that what is called is pulled motionless toggle switch (51) certainly yet.
By control with above-mentioned push-button structure (50) to ratchet tool, can be so that this ratchet tool be when using this direction control structure, because usually need to rotate or pull toggle switch (51), do not produce and do not have the drawback of blocking toggle switch (51), directly can make it more convenient in the use, and have more practicality.
